Brooklyn art rockers Liars are gradually unveiling the details of their next album. Last week they revealed that the new full-length would be due out on June 5 via Mute Records. Now Liars have confirmed that their sixth album is entitled WIXIW. Liars frontman Angus Andrew explained the bizarre title to Pitchfork thusly:
With our music, we try to convey everyday ideas, but they get all mixed up and hard to read after they've gone through our musical process. It's a palindrome, and that interested us as far as the idea of starting somewhere, going through a lot of work, and ending up in the same place you started.
Liars also released the album art (above) and their first WIXIW track today, entitled “No. 1 Against The Rush”. A stream of the track is available by liking their Facebook page, although they seem to be having some technical difficulties at the moment.
